Brian Inglis wrote: > On 2019-03-10 10:40, Archie Cobbs wrote: [...] >> In any case, the problem I'm talking about is trivial to verify. Just >> start up Chrome or Firefox and enter http://www.cygwin.com. You can >> then confirm that (a) the page you are looking at has an http:// URL, >> and (b) the link to setup.exe also has an http:// URL. Therefore, >> there is no real security in this scenario. > > I only get to see https://www.cygwin.com/ YMMV FWIW, I can reproduce the OP's STC using Chrome, Firefox, and Pale Moon. Not sure why it happens for some folks but not others.
